| /* Copyright (C) 1995, 1996, 1997 Olaf Kirch <okir@monad.swb.de> */ | 
 |  | 
 | #ifndef _LINUX_NFSD_FH_INT_H | 
 | #define _LINUX_NFSD_FH_INT_H | 
 |  | 
 | #include <linux/nfsd/nfsfh.h> | 
 |  | 
 | enum nfsd_fsid { | 
 | 	FSID_DEV = 0, | 
 | 	FSID_NUM, | 
 | 	FSID_MAJOR_MINOR, | 
 | 	FSID_ENCODE_DEV, | 
 | 	FSID_UUID4_INUM, | 
 | 	FSID_UUID8, | 
 | 	FSID_UUID16, | 
 | 	FSID_UUID16_INUM, | 
 | }; | 
 |  | 
 | enum fsid_source { | 
 | 	FSIDSOURCE_DEV, | 
 | 	FSIDSOURCE_FSID, | 
 | 	FSIDSOURCE_UUID, | 
 | }; | 
 | extern enum fsid_source fsid_source(struct svc_fh *fhp); | 
 |  | 
 |  | 
 | /* This might look a little large to "inline" but in all calls except | 
 |  * one, 'vers' is constant so moste of the function disappears. | 
 |  */ | 
 | static inline void mk_fsid(int vers, u32 *fsidv, dev_t dev, ino_t ino, | 
 | 			   u32 fsid, unsigned char *uuid) | 
 | { | 
 | 	u32 *up; | 
 | 	switch(vers) { | 
 | 	case FSID_DEV: | 
 | 		fsidv[0] = htonl((MAJOR(dev)<<16) | | 
 | 				 MINOR(dev)); | 
 | 		fsidv[1] = ino_t_to_u32(ino); | 
 | 		break; | 
 | 	case FSID_NUM: | 
 | 		fsidv[0] = fsid; | 
 | 		break; | 
 | 	case FSID_MAJOR_MINOR: | 
 | 		fsidv[0] = htonl(MAJOR(dev)); | 
 | 		fsidv[1] = htonl(MINOR(dev)); | 
 | 		fsidv[2] = ino_t_to_u32(ino); | 
 | 		break; | 
 |  | 
 | 	case FSID_ENCODE_DEV: | 
 | 		fsidv[0] = new_encode_dev(dev); | 
 | 		fsidv[1] = ino_t_to_u32(ino); | 
 | 		break; | 
 |  |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ID4_INUM: | 
 | 		/* 4 byte fsid and inode number */ | 
 | 		up = (u32*)uuid; | 
 | 		fsidv[0] = ino_t_to_u32(ino); | 
 | 		fsidv[1] = up[0] ^ up[1] ^ up[2] ^ up[3]; | 
 | 		break; | 
 |  |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ID8: | 
 | 		/* 8 byte fsid  */ | 
 | 		up = (u32*)uuid; | 
 | 		fsidv[0] = up[0] ^ up[2]; | 
 | 		fsidv[1] = up[1] ^ up[3]; | 
 | 		break; | 
 |  |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ID16: | 
 | 		/* 16 byte fsid - NFSv3+ only */ | 
 | 		memcpy(fsidv, uuid, 16); | 
 | 		break; | 
 |  |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ID16_INUM: | 
 | 		/* 8 byte inode and 16 byte fsid */ | 
 | 		*(u64*)fsidv = (u64)ino; | 
 | 		memcpy(fsidv+2, uuid, 16); | 
 | 		break; | 
 | 	default: BUG(); | 
 | 	} |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static inline int key_len(int type) | 
 | { | 
 | 	switch(type) { | 
 | 	case FSID_DEV:		return 8; | 
 | 	case FSID_NUM: 		return 4; | 
 | 	case FSID_MAJOR_MINOR:	return 12; | 
 | 	case FSID_ENCODE_DEV:	return 8; |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ID4_INUM:	return 8; |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ID8:	return 8; |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ID16:	return 16; | 
 | 	case FSID_UUID16_INUM:	return 24; | 
 | 	default: return 0; | 
 | 	} |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| /* | 
 |  * Shorthand for dprintk()'s | 
 |  */ | 
 | extern char * SVCFH_fmt(struct svc_fh *fhp); | 
 |  | 
 | /* | 
 |  * Function prototypes | 
 |  */ | 
 | __be32	fh_verify(struct svc_rqst *, struct svc_fh *, int, int); | 
 | __be32	fh_compose(struct svc_fh *, struct svc_export *, struct dentry *, struct svc_fh *); | 
 | __be32	fh_update(struct svc_fh *); | 
 | void	fh_put(struct svc_fh *); | 
 |  | 
 | static __inline__ struct svc_fh * | 
 | fh_copy(struct svc_fh *dst, struct svc_fh *src) | 
 | { | 
 | 	WARN_ON(src->fh_dentry || src->fh_locked); | 
 | 			 | 
 | 	*dst = *src; | 
 | 	return dst;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static inline void | 
 | fh_copy_shallow(struct knfsd_fh *dst, struct knfsd_fh *src) | 
 | { | 
 | 	dst->fh_size = src->fh_size; | 
 | 	memcpy(&dst->fh_base, &src->fh_base, src->fh_size); |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static __inline__ struct svc_fh * | 
 | fh_init(struct svc_fh *fhp, int maxsize) | 
 | { | 
 | 	memset(fhp, 0, sizeof(*fhp)); | 
 | 	fhp->fh_maxsize = maxsize; | 
 | 	return fhp;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| #ifdef CONFIG_NFSD_V3 | 
 | /* | 
 |  * Fill in the pre_op attr for the wcc data | 
 |  */ | 
 | static inline void | 
 | fill_pre_wcc(struct svc_fh *fhp) | 
 | { | 
 | 	struct inode    *inode; | 
 |  | 
 | 	inode = fhp->fh_dentry->d_inode; | 
 | 	if (!fhp->fh_pre_saved) { | 
 | 		fhp->fh_pre_mtime = inode->i_mtime; | 
 | 		fhp->fh_pre_ctime = inode->i_ctime; | 
 | 		fhp->fh_pre_size  = inode->i_size; | 
 | 		fhp->fh_pre_change = inode->i_version; | 
 | 		fhp->fh_pre_saved = 1; | 
 | 	} |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| extern void fill_post_wcc(struct svc_fh *); | 
 | #else | 
 | #define	fill_pre_wcc(ignored) | 
 | #define fill_post_wcc(notused) | 
 | #endif /* CONFIG_NFSD_V3 */ | 
 |  | 
 |  | 
 | /* | 
 |  * Lock a file handle/inode | 
 |  * NOTE: both fh_lock and fh_unlock are done "by hand" in | 
 |  * vfs.c:nfsd_rename as it needs to grab 2 i_mutex's at once | 
 |  * so, any changes here should be reflected there. | 
 |  */ | 
 |  | 
 | static inline void | 
 | fh_lock_nested(struct svc_fh *fhp, unsigned int subclass) | 
 | { | 
 | 	struct dentry	*dentry = fhp->fh_dentry; | 
 | 	struct inode	*inode; | 
 |  | 
 | 	BUG_ON(!dentry); | 
 |  | 
 | 	if (fhp->fh_locked) { | 
 | 		printk(KERN_WARNING "fh_lock: %s/%s already locked!\n", | 
 | 			dentry->d_parent->d_name.name, dentry->d_name.name); | 
 | 		return; | 
 | 	} | 
 |  | 
 | 	inode = dentry->d_inode; | 
 | 	mutex_lock_nested(&inode->i_mutex, subclass); | 
 | 	fill_pre_wcc(fhp); | 
 | 	fhp->fh_locked = 1;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static inline void | 
 | fh_lock(struct svc_fh *fhp) | 
 | { | 
 | 	fh_lock_nested(fhp, I_MUTEX_NORMAL); |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| /* | 
 |  * Unlock a file handle/inode | 
 |  */ | 
 | static inline void | 
 | fh_unlock(struct svc_fh *fhp) | 
 | { | 
 | 	if (fhp->fh_locked) { | 
 | 		fill_post_wcc(fhp); | 
 | 		mutex_unlock(&fhp->fh_dentry->d_inode->i_mutex); | 
 | 		fhp->fh_locked = 0; | 
 | 	} |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| #endif /* _LINUX_NFSD_FH_INT_H */ |
